Bali Tattoo Trends of 2025

As a hub for tattoo enthusiasts and travelers seeking unique ink, Bali continues to set trends in the tattoo world. Here’s what’s shaping the Bali tattoo scene in 2025:

 


1. Minimalist Fine-Line Tattoos

Delicate, intricate designs are trending in 2025. Fine-line tattoos with clean, subtle strokes are perfect for those seeking elegance and simplicity. Popular choices include:

  • Botanical elements like leaves and flowers.
  • Micro-portraits and detailed faces.
  • Minimalistic symbols with personal significance.

2. Cultural and Spiritual Tattoos

Bali’s rich culture and spirituality inspire tattoos with deeper meaning. Trending designs include:

  • Balinese Hindu Symbols: Om symbols, lotus flowers, and mandalas.
  • Traditional Balinese Art: Patterns inspired by temple carvings and wayang (shadow puppets).
  • Sacred Geometry: Designs combining spirituality and precision.

3. Watercolor Tattoos

The watercolor effect is gaining popularity, blending soft gradients and vibrant splashes of color. This style is often paired with:

  • Abstract designs.
  • Nature-inspired themes, like oceans, sunsets, and animals.
  • Artistic reinterpretations of classic designs.

4. Blackout and Negative Space Tattoos

Bold and striking, blackout tattoos cover larger areas of the body with solid black ink. Negative space tattoos creatively leave parts of the skin uninked to form intricate patterns or images.


5. Micro-Realism

Hyper-detailed tattoos that are smaller in size are in demand. These realistic designs are often used to depict:

  • Portraits of loved ones or celebrities.
  • Detailed animals, such as tigers, elephants, or birds.
  • Landscapes or iconic Balinese scenes.

6. Eco-Conscious Tattooing

Sustainability is a growing concern in 2025. Bali tattoo studios are incorporating eco-friendly practices, such as:

  • Vegan inks made without animal-derived ingredients.
  • Biodegradable equipment like paper ink caps and bamboo gloves.
  • A focus on sustainable studio operations.

7. Tribal and Neo-Tribal Tattoos

Honoring traditional practices, tribal tattoos remain timeless in Bali. Neo-tribal designs add a modern twist with updated patterns and bold geometric elements.


8. Travel-Inspired Tattoos

For travelers seeking a lasting memento of their Bali trip, travel-inspired tattoos are a must. Popular designs include:

  • Island maps and coordinates.
  • Tropical motifs like palm trees, waves, and sunsets.
  • Balinese words or phrases in beautiful calligraphy.

9. Glow-in-the-Dark Ink

UV-reactive tattoos that glow under blacklight are making waves in 2025. These tattoos are perfect for partygoers and festival enthusiasts in Bali’s vibrant nightlife scene.


10. Collaborative Art Tattoos

Some studios in Bali now offer collaborative tattooing, where multiple artists work on a single piece. This trend allows clients to showcase a blend of artistic styles in one cohesive design.


Bali’s tattoo scene in 2025 is a fusion of art, culture, and innovation. Whether you’re a local or a visitor, there’s a design and style for everyone seeking to make a bold, personal statement.
